Koenig LICSW MEd Narrator: Samantha Desz Format: mp3 Length: 7 hrs and 5 mins Release date: 08-07-18 Ratings: 4.5 out of 5 stars, 60 ratings Genres: Eating Disorders Publisher's Summary: Written in easy-to-understand, everyday language, The Rules of "Normal" Eating lays out the four basic rules "normal" eaters follow instinctively - eating when they're hungry, choosing foods that satisfy them, eating with awareness and enjoyment, and stopping when they're full or satisfied. Along with specific skills and techniques that help promote change, the audiobook presents a proven cognitive-behavioral model of transformation that targets beliefs, feelings, and behaviors about food and eating and points the way toward genuine physical and emotional fulfillment.
